Anker Launches Soundcore Liberty 5 Pro Featuring New Thus AI Chip for Enhanced Noise Reduction

Anker has officially announced the Soundcore Liberty 5 Pro, representing a major technological leap for the company’s audio lineup. These earbuds are the first to integrate Anker's proprietary Thus AI audio chip, which was initially unveiled just last month. The primary objective of this dedicated hardware is to significantly bolster the device's noise reduction capabilities. By leveraging the processing power of the Thus AI chip, the Liberty 5 Pro aims to provide a superior auditory experience, specifically focusing on environmental noise cancellation and ensuring that the user's voice remains crystal clear during voice calls. This launch marks Anker's strategic transition toward hardware-level artificial intelligence to differentiate its products in the competitive wireless earbud market, prioritizing communication clarity and immersive silence for the end user.

The Debut of the Thus AI Chip in Consumer Audio

The announcement of the Soundcore Liberty 5 Pro marks a pivotal moment for Anker and its audio sub-brand, Soundcore. By incorporating the Thus AI chip, Anker is moving away from reliance on third-party, general-purpose audio processors and toward a more vertically integrated approach. The Thus AI chip, which the company introduced only a month ago, represents a dedicated effort to bring machine learning and artificial intelligence directly to the hardware level of the earbud. This transition is significant because dedicated AI silicon can process complex acoustic algorithms with greater speed and lower power consumption than traditional software-based solutions running on standard chips. For the user, this means the Liberty 5 Pro is not just a standard iterative update, but a platform for a more intelligent audio experience that can adapt to the environment in real-time.

Precision in Communication and Environmental Control

The primary applications for the Thus AI chip within the Liberty 5 Pro are centered on two of the most critical aspects of modern wireless earbuds: noise reduction and call clarity. In the realm of noise reduction, the AI chip is tasked with identifying and neutralizing a wider spectrum of ambient sounds, potentially offering a more seamless transition between different environments. However, perhaps the most impactful use of this AI power is in voice isolation. By utilizing AI to distinguish between the user's speech and background noise, the Liberty 5 Pro aims to solve the perennial problem of muffled or drowned-out voices during phone calls. This focus on ensuring the user can be "clearly heard" suggests that Anker is targeting professional users and commuters who frequently find themselves in unpredictable auditory settings where traditional microphones often fail to perform.
